Output 3bba8d79e553d152e03f527de15ee63cd82de5474c17c491e49439786d8841d9:6

value
39964333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8be5fe557492fe3fb17dba72bfbed35dbdcdc1cf OP_EQUAL
address
MLesgKfKrFBhfV5ubmEi5dhafcamf3jR6T
transaction
3bba8d79e553d152e03f527de15ee63cd82de5474c17c491e49439786d8841d9
spent
true